Gold Prices In India Today Across Major Cities

Gold prices in India remain relatively stable today, with a few minor variations across major cities. The price for 22 karat gold is ₹7,330 per gram, while 24 karat gold (also known as 999 gold) stands at ₹7,996 per gram. Meanwhile, the price of 18-karat gold ranges from ₹5,997 to ₹6,040 per gram, depending on the city.

Here’s a city-wise breakdown of the current gold prices:

While gold prices are generally uniform across most cities, there are slight variations in the rates from place to place. These fluctuations are often due to local taxes, import duties, and regional demand for gold. The price difference between 22K and 24K gold is typically minimal, with the premium for 24K gold being around ₹666 per gram.

Gold continues to be a preferred investment in India, especially during festivals and wedding seasons, with many purchasing gold as a form of savings or as a traditional gift. Given its consistent value, the precious metal remains an attractive option for those looking to diversify their investment portfolios.
